Alecta’s chair resigns from board of the troubled Swedish pension giant

Ingrid Bonde has chaired Alecta during a turbulent period when risky investments in Heimstaden Bostad and three US niche banks came under increased scrutiny. Now she is history at the pension giant.

After months of intense public and media scrutiny, Ingrid Bonde has announced that she is stepping down from her post as chair of Sweden’s largest commercial pension firm.
